Couple intercooler questions.
Tried to find info last night, but didn't find all the answers.
What are the advantages of bar and plate style intercooler comparing to fin and tune? I believe that there is better air flow, and maybe better cooling effect? Correct me if I'm wrong.
What would be the best size front mount intercooler for stock rd1 bumper? There is no point of getting and intercooler that's 12" wide because it won't get all the needed air and won't be doing it's job.
Another question. What would be the best thickest intercooler for under 300whp for our cars? I read that the wider the more efficient it is, but you will also increase the temperature as you go wider. Also, how thick can I fit in my rd1 bumper?

3" is the thickest your gonna be able to go without hacking up the bumper.
As for thr Bar/Plate versus Tube/Fin, there have been numerous test done to try and prove which is better, but in all the test there was not significant difference in the 2 to say one was better than the other. I t really just comes down to preference.
